Nicole Muirbrook is an American model and actress.

Life

Muirbrook was born on 19 March 1983 in Salt Lake City, Utah.[2]

Career

As a model, Muirbrook has appeared on the covers of Vanidades, Vogue Girl, Blush and Bella.[3]

Muirbrook appeared in an episode of the US sitcom How I Met Your Mother with some theorizing that she would eventually play Ted Mosby's Future Wife (something that was eventually proven false).[4][5] She played Thalia in The Human Contract, which was directed by Jada Pinkett Smith.[6] Her highest profile appearance is in a commercial for Lynx Bullet.[7]

She stars in the 2009 film I Hope They Serve Beer in Hell as Christina.[8]

She is the face model for Nvidia's tech Demo, "Medusa".
